Output 145d65a25fefb02d384b5c4d873eb976e35f596d967d7b3fc60ce9ed6d392be4:7

value
646869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32eb5600a4f9bba42d1a7528b744828305800aaf OP_EQUAL
address
36LFdZe44RmeUuGP2XRLrwVknvZ3f1D67c
transaction
145d65a25fefb02d384b5c4d873eb976e35f596d967d7b3fc60ce9ed6d392be4
spent
true